登录返回行政区划名称
parent
7d08291ec5
commit
9cb2d96ccf
|
|
@ -141,7 +141,7 @@ public class AddressBookController {
|
|||
}
|
||||
|
||||
// 添加日志
|
||||
versionsService.saveInfo(model, VersionsType.ADD,model.getAdcd());
|
||||
versionsService.saveInfo(model, VersionsType.ADD,model.getAdcd(),model);
|
||||
model.setId(null);
|
||||
|
||||
boolean save = service.save(model);
|
||||
|
|
@ -250,7 +250,7 @@ public class AddressBookController {
|
|||
if (StringUtils.isBlank(adcd)){
|
||||
adcd = byId.getAdcd();
|
||||
}
|
||||
versionsService.saveInfo(model, VersionsType.UPDATE,adcd);
|
||||
versionsService.saveInfo(model, VersionsType.UPDATE,adcd,model);
|
||||
boolean data = service.updateById(model);
|
||||
if (data) {
|
||||
String organization = model.getOrganization();
|
||||
|
|
@ -314,9 +314,12 @@ public class AddressBookController {
|
|||
switch (Objects.requireNonNull(Role.getByName(user.getRole()))) {
|
||||
case R000:
|
||||
case R001:
|
||||
return ResultJson.error("权限不足");
|
||||
case R099:
|
||||
case R099: {
|
||||
if (Integer.parseInt(model.getRole()) > Integer.parseInt(user.getRole())){
|
||||
return ResultJson.error("权限不足");
|
||||
}
|
||||
break;
|
||||
}
|
||||
default:
|
||||
return ResultJson.error("权限不足!!");
|
||||
}
|
||||
|
|
@ -341,7 +344,7 @@ public class AddressBookController {
|
|||
// }
|
||||
// // 添加日志
|
||||
// versionsService.save(new Versions(null, JSON.toJSONString(model),model.getId(),++version,model.getCreateId(),new Date(), VersionsType.UPDATE_ROLE.getName()));
|
||||
versionsService.saveInfo(byId, VersionsType.UPDATE_ROLE,byId.getAdcd());
|
||||
versionsService.saveInfo(byId, VersionsType.UPDATE_ROLE,byId.getAdcd(),model);
|
||||
|
||||
|
||||
// 只修改角色
|
||||
|
|
@ -393,7 +396,7 @@ public class AddressBookController {
|
|||
// }
|
||||
// // 添加日志
|
||||
// versionsService.save(new Versions(null, JSON.toJSONString(model),model.getId(),++version,model.getCreateId(),new Date(), VersionsType.DEL.getName()));
|
||||
versionsService.saveInfo(model, VersionsType.DEL,model.getAdcd());
|
||||
versionsService.saveInfo(model, VersionsType.DEL,model.getAdcd(),id);
|
||||
|
||||
|
||||
return ResultJson.ok(service.removeById(id));
|
||||
|
|
|
|||
|
|
@ -24,5 +24,5 @@ public interface IVersionsService extends IService<Versions> {
|
|||
// 获取所有规则
|
||||
List<Versions> find(Versions dto);
|
||||
|
||||
boolean saveInfo(AddressBook model, VersionsType versionsType, String adcd);
|
||||
boolean saveInfo(AddressBook model, VersionsType versionsType, String adcd, Object reqData);
|
||||
}
|
||||
|
|
@ -43,7 +43,7 @@ public class VersionsServiceImpl extends ServiceImpl<VersionsMapper, Versions> i
|
|||
}
|
||||
|
||||
@Override
|
||||
public boolean saveInfo(AddressBook model, VersionsType versionsType, String adcd) {
|
||||
public boolean saveInfo(AddressBook model, VersionsType versionsType, String adcd,Object reqData) {
|
||||
|
||||
Integer version = 0;
|
||||
|
||||
|
|
@ -63,7 +63,7 @@ public class VersionsServiceImpl extends ServiceImpl<VersionsMapper, Versions> i
|
|||
|
||||
// 添加日志
|
||||
Versions entity = new Versions(null,
|
||||
JSON.toJSONString(model), model.getId(), ++version, adcd,String.valueOf(StpUtil.getLoginId()), new Date(),versionsType.getName(),
|
||||
JSON.toJSONString(reqData), model.getId(), ++version, adcd,String.valueOf(StpUtil.getLoginId()), new Date(),versionsType.getName(),
|
||||
null, null
|
||||
);
|
||||
|
||||
|
|
|
|||
|
|
@ -64,7 +64,7 @@
|
|||
</select>
|
||||
|
||||
|
||||
<select id="byId" resultType="com.whdc.model.vo.AddressBookVo">
|
||||
<select id="getVoById" resultType="com.whdc.model.vo.AddressBookVo">
|
||||
SELECT
|
||||
AB.*,IF(O.NAME IS NULL,UD.NAME,O.NAME) ONAME,A.ADNM
|
||||
FROM
|
||||
|
|
|
|||
Loading…
Reference in New Issue